Objectives

On completion of this module students should be able to:
- use a suite of data sets, including reflection seismic, well data and outcrop data to analyse a variety of structural styles,
- understand the development of structures in different tectonics setting and scales,
- apply appropriate structural models to evaluate the spatial and temporal evolution of folds and fault arrays,
- develop and apply strategies, including section generation and restorations techniques, to validate structural interpretations,
- compare and contrast the understanding of fold development from a geometric and geomechanical standpoint.

Syllabus

FCourse introduction; geometric and geomechanical analysis of folds; expression of folds and faults in reflection seismic; relationship between folds and faults; section construction and restorations; spatial and temporal variations in 3D fault evolution; fault populations; inversion tectonics; salt tectonics.
